Usher has erased all of his tweets from his X profile in the wake of the purported leak of a list featuring celebrities who allegedly attended Diddy’s notorious freak-off parties. As reported in a Facebook post on Friday, September 20, by an account named Rap Legends, Usher’s name was listed amongst numerous other stars supposedly linked to Puff Daddy’s controversial parties.

While the authenticity of the list remains unverified, the Facebook page suggested that the “feds”would soon release a similar compilation. According to the Irish Star, the singer had around 7,100 tweets on his official X account. However, on Saturday, September 21, he chose to wipe his profile completely, effectively deleting every single tweet he had posted.

Usher and Diddy share a deep history, with Usher having lived in Diddy’s home when he was just 14 years old. In a 2016 interview with Howard Stern, the singer revealed that he experienced some “pretty wild”and “crazy”moments while residing at the record executive’s house during his teenage years.

In February 2024, Rodney “Lil Rod” Jones filed a $30 million lawsuit against Puff Daddy, alleging the hip-hop mogul had drugged, threatened, and sexually harassed him. In this lawsuit, Rod asserted that Usher was part of what he referred to as Puff Daddy’s “inner circle,”which also included Ashton Kutcher and Cuba Gooding Jr.

“I got a chance to see some things”- Usher on living with Diddy as a teenager

In the ’90s, Usher spent a year living with Sean “Diddy”Combs at his residence starting when he was around 14-15 years old. He moved in with Puff Daddy in 1994. During a 2016 appearance on The Howard Stern Show, Usher discussed his experiences living with the record producer.

When Howard Stern quizzed him about whether Diddy’s house was a hub for continuous orgies and wild gatherings, Usher replied that it wasn’t quite like that. However, he added:

“I got a chance to see some things. I went there to see the lifestyle, and I saw it. I don’t know if I could indulge and understand what I was even looking at. I had curiosity of my own. I just didn’t understand it. It was pretty wild. It was crazy.”

When further asked if he would allow his own child to attend a camp run by Puff Daddy, Usher replied with a definitive “hell no.”He had previously addressed living with the music mogul 12 years earlier in a 2004 Rolling Stone interview.

In that interview, he mentioned that Diddy had introduced him to a “totally different set of s**t — s*x, specifically.”Usher stated:

“S*x is so hot in the industry, man. There was always girls around. You’d open a door and see somebody doing it, or several people in a room having an orgy. You never knew what was going to happen.”
